Počítání bodů v geometrii s Aspose.GIS pro .NET
Úvod
oblasti vývoje geografických informačních systémů (GIS) vyniká Aspose.GIS for .NET jako výkonná sada nástrojů pro manipulaci a zpracování geografických dat. Ať už jste ostřílený vývojář nebo se jen noříte do světa programování GIS, zvládnutí Aspose.GIS může otevřít nespočet možností ve vašich projektech.
Předpoklady
Než se ponoříte do složitosti Aspose.GIS pro .NET, ujistěte se, že máte splněny následující předpoklady:
1. Nainstalujte Aspose.GIS pro .NET
Chcete-li začít, musíte mít ve svém vývojovém prostředí nainstalovaný Aspose.GIS for .NET. Můžete si jej stáhnout z Stránka vydání Aspose.GIS pro .NET a postupujte podle pokynů k instalaci uvedených v dokumentaci.
2. Nastavte své vývojové prostředí
Ujistěte se, že máte připravené vhodné vývojové prostředí. To obvykle zahrnuje instalaci sady Visual Studio nebo jiného preferovaného vývojového IDE .NET ve vašem systému.
3. Základní porozumění C# a .NET Framework
Seznamte se s programovacím jazykem C# a základy .NET frameworku. To usnadní pochopení API Aspose.GIS a jejich použití.
Importovat jmenné prostory
Než budete moci začít používat Aspose.GIS ve vaší .NET aplikaci, musíte importovat potřebné jmenné prostory. Rozdělme tento proces do kroků:
1. Otevřete svůj projekt .NET
Spusťte své Visual Studio nebo preferované .NET IDE a otevřete projekt, kde hodláte používat Aspose.GIS.
2. Přidejte referenci Aspose.GIS
Klikněte pravým tlačítkem na svůj projekt v Průzkumníku řešení, vyberte „Spravovat balíčky NuGet“ a vyhledejte „Aspose.GIS“. Nainstalujte balíček, abyste do svého projektu přidali potřebné odkazy.
3. Import jmenných prostorů
Do svého souboru C# importujte požadované jmenné prostory pomocíusing
klíčové slovo:
using Aspose.Gis.Geometries;
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
Nyní rozeberme poskytnutý příklad do formátu průvodce krok za krokem:
1. Vytvořte objekt LineString
LineString line = new LineString();
Tím se inicializuje nová instance třídy LineString, která představuje posloupnost spojených segmentů čar ve 2rozměrném prostoru.
2. Přidejte body do LineString
line.AddPoint(78.65, -32.65);
line.AddPoint(-98.65, 12.65);
Zde jsou k objektu LineString přidány dva body. Každý bod je definován svými souřadnicemi zeměpisné šířky a délky.
3. Počítejte body
int pointsCount = line.Count;
Tím se získá počet bodů v objektu LineString a uloží se dopointsCount
variabilní.
4. Zobrazte počet
Console.WriteLine(pointsCount); // 2
Nakonec se počet bodů vytiskne na konzoli, což by v tomto případě bylo2
.
Závěr
Zvládnutí Aspose.GIS for .NET otevírá svět možností v manipulaci a zpracování geografických dat ve vašich aplikacích .NET. Podle tohoto podrobného průvodce můžete bez problémů integrovat Aspose.GIS do svých projektů a využít jeho schopnosti naplno.
FAQ
Je Aspose.GIS for .NET kompatibilní se všemi .NET frameworky?
Ano, Aspose.GIS for .NET podporuje více frameworků .NET, včetně .NET Core a .NET Standard.
Mohu získat dočasnou licenci pro účely hodnocení?
Ano, můžete získat dočasnou licenci pro Aspose.GIS pro .NET z Aspose webové stránky .
Poskytuje Aspose.GIS pro .NET komplexní dokumentaci?
Absolutně! Podrobnou dokumentaci k Aspose.GIS pro .NET naleznete na dokumentační stránku .
Jak mohu získat podporu nebo klást otázky související s Aspose.GIS pro .NET?
Můžete navštívit Fórum Aspose.GIS hledat podporu nebo klást otázky od komunity Aspose.
Je k dispozici bezplatná zkušební verze pro Aspose.GIS pro .NET?
Ano, můžete využít bezplatnou zkušební verzi z Stránka vydání Aspose.GIS před nákupem vyhodnotit jeho vlastnosti.